Why This Email Works
This is a visually clean, on-brand welcome email that effectively communicates Everlane's core value propositions of 'Radical Transparency' and ethical manufacturing. The aesthetic is elevated, perfectly matching the brand's minimalist positioning, and the copy is incredibly tight. However, the email suffers from a significant structural conflict at the bottom: it visually presents a choice between women's and men's clothing through side-by-side images, but the primary CTA button positioned underneath drives exclusively to women's best sellers. This creates a confusing user experience for male shoppers and dilutes the clarity of the primary action.
Hero (top/initial part) Impact
85/100- Strong, cohesive visual aesthetic that immediately reads as 'Everlane'.
- The 'Nothing to hide' subtle overlay effectively sets the tone for the transparency value proposition.
- Clear, high-contrast primary CTA immediately visible without excessive scrolling.
Content Structure & Flow
75/100- Excellent use of distinct sections to separate brand ethos (the two cards) from shopping actions.
- Logical progression from 'why choose us' to 'what to buy'.
Visual Hierarchy & Layout
72/100- The custom value prop cards use a subtle background color shift to draw the eye without feeling heavy.
- Excellent use of white space around headings and text blocks to reduce cognitive load.
- Photography is well-cropped and consistent in lighting and tone.
Call-to-Action Strength
75/100- Consistent primary CTA text ('Shop the Essentials') reinforces the desired action.
- High-contrast black buttons are impossible to miss against the light background.
- Appropriate number of CTAs (two) for the length of the email.
Message Clarity & Tone
92/100- Avoids marketing fluff and uses honest, straightforward language.
- The copy in the value prop cards succinctly explains complex ideas (supply chain transparency) in a few words.
Readability & Scannability
95/100- Use of icons (eye, leaf) in the middle section serves as great visual anchors for scanning.
- Short sentence lengths prevent 'wall of text' fatigue.
- Clear hierarchy in typography (H2s clearly larger than body copy).
Offer & Value Proposition
85/100- Clearly articulates 'Radical Transparency' and 'Ethically Made' as primary reasons to buy.
- Positions the brand as a premium but accessible alternative to fast fashion.
Personalization & Audience Fit
75/100- The imagery reflects the modern, urban aesthetic of the target demographic.
- The messaging directly addresses customer pain points regarding fast fashion and opaque pricing.
Copy Conciseness & Word Economy
90/100- No repetition of concepts; the hero handles quality, the middle handles ethics/pricing.
- Action-oriented language that respects the reader's time.
Quick Wins
- Remove 'Welcome, {{ first_name }}' and start immediately with the 'Every piece starts with...' copy to reduce throat-clearing.
- Swap the right-side men's image for another women's image (e.g., shoes or accessories) so that the visual context matches the primary CTA destination (womens-best-sellers).
